Statement of Accounts

We produce an annual Statement of Accounts for each financial year (1 April to 31 March).

The Statement of Accounts shows:

  • how we spent money to provide services
  • where the money came from
  • our financial position at the end of the year

Notice of appointment of Auditor from 2023/2024

Under Section 8(2) of the Local Audit and Accountability Act 2014, the Council must publish a notice relating to the appointment of its local auditor.

The Public Sector Audit Appointments Limited (PSAA) is responsible for appointing an auditor to principal local government and police bodies that have chosen to opt into its national auditor appointment arrangements.  Plymouth City Council opted into this arrangement.

In December 2022, the PSAA board approved the appointment of Grant Thornton (UK) LLP to audit the accounts of Plymouth City Council for a period of five years, covering the accounts from 1 April 2023 to 31 March 2028.  This appointment is made under regulation 13 of the Local Audit (Appointing Person) Regulations 2015.
